The article reports on the fraction of the Linux community over Microsoft Corp.'s claims on open source operating system patent infringement. Paris-based Linux vendor Mandriva is not interested in signing a licensing deal with Microsoft to avoid infringement claims. In addition, Mandriva's declination is followed by Red Hat Inc. and Canonical Ltd. However, in July 2007, Microsoft announced collaboration agreements with Xandros Inc. and Linspire Inc. It is agreed that patent covenants freed them of any charges that their Linux distributions infringe on Microsoft intellectual property.
